THERE WERE MORE than just the usual politicos and newscasters on hand at the Democratic National Convention late last month; a menagerie of desperate right-wing misfits and career grifters also descended on Chicago, hoping to sow discord and confusion. Serial scammer James O’Keefe, known for founding the fraudulent “investigative” organization Project Veritas, decked himself out in Kamala Harris gear as he went “undercover” inside the convention, hoping to dig up (or fabricate) a scandal. MyPillow CEO and Donald Trump lackey Mike Lindell announced that he would be shaving his beloved mustache in an attempt to infiltrate the event as well—and invited viewers to pay two dollars to watch him livestream it. He set up shop near the entrance, only to immediately break character by antagonizing CNN’s Donie O’Sullivan.
